Paraphrase Purchase of wasteland: A purchases wasteland (kišubbû) for 50 shekels of silver in pieces (šibirtu), together with an additional payment (atru) of 1 shekel of silver, from B. The sold land is located in the district of the Great Gate (erṣet bābi rabî) inside of Uruk. Its upper side (in the south) borders on the house of C1 and its upper front (in the east) on the house(s) of C2 and C3. Its lower side (in the north) and its lower front (in the west) border on the houses of C4 . The lower front also borders a narrow street (sūqu qatnu). The plot covers an area of 33 x 43 cubits (16.5 x 21.5 m). 5 witnesses (including Zabidāya, father of the scribe, and Iddin-Nabû both from the Sîn-leqe-unninnī family) and the scribe. The transaction is concluded in the presence of (ina ušuzzi) the governor (šākin ṭēmi) of Uruk (Naˀid-Marduk). Instead of a seal impression (kunukku), fingernail impression (ṣupru) of the seller.
 
A = Nabû-ušallim/Bēl-iddin; B = Rēmūtu/Barbaru; C1 = Balāssu/Marduk-ēṭir; C2 = Balāṭu/ˀAdu; C3 = Iqišāya/Nabû-ahhē-šullim; C4 = Ahu-atâ/Nūrea; Scribe = Apkallu/Zabidāya//Sîn-leqe-unninnī
